Overview of Assessment by Power Generation Cost Verification Working Group

This report outlines the assessment by the Power Generation Cost Verification Working Group organized in the Japanese government in 2015. The working group sought to assess nuclear, thermal (fossil fuel-fired) and renewable energy power generation costs in Japan as fairly as possible while considering the latest data made available after the previous estimation by the Cost Estimation and Review Committee in 2011 and revising estimation methods. The 2011 Committee estimated the unit cost for nuclear power generation at 8.9 yen/kWh or more (with the discount rate at 3% and the capacity factor at 70%) covering decommissioning, additional safety measures, reprocessing of spent nuclear fuels, disposal of high-level radioactive wastes, plant location, R&D and accident risks. The working group revised the estimate upward to 10.1 yen/kWh or more reflecting additional damage compensation and safety measure costs after the Fukushima Daiichi Nuclear Power Station accident. The unit power generation cost estimate was also raised for fossil fuels due to exchange rate and other changes and for most renewable energy sources due to additional policy costs, while the estimate for solar photovoltaics was lowered due to an actual decline in solar panel prices. Given that the results change depending on preconditions, it is important to assess the economic efficiency of each power source not only by comparing numerical estimates alone, but also by understanding the changes in the estimates. Even after discussions at the working group, multiple problems are still left to be solved. For example, how to assess the grid stabilization cost accompanying the massive spread of volatile power sources such as solar photovoltaics and wind power, from which power output changes greatly within a short period of time, the accident risk cost for nuclear and other power sources, and various policy-related costs will have to be studied in the future. Efforts should be continued to refine the assessment taking into account the latest data, as well as other estimation results and the opinions of wide-ranging experts and citizens.
